Striking footstool rendered in teal green and black with metallic gold thread accents pays homage to Donald Deskey (18941989), a pioneering American industrial designer and key figure in Art Deco interiors. Deskeys work is known for its bold geometry and innovative use of materials, most famously his interior design for Radio City Music Hall. The geometric diamond pattern on this footstool reflects his modernist aesthetic and showcases the distinctive, sleek lines that characterised 20th-century design evolution.
